Some nerve pinching?: Is it one hand or both? All the time numb or only some of the time. Carpal tunnel classically only affects the hands and not up to the elbow. Ulnar tunnel syndrome can pinch the nerve in the elbow area and then you feel it down to the fingers. It is best idea to see a doctor and get a good diagnosis. They may need to do nerve conduction studies to get the most exact idea of the problem.
